Output 73e589e8b5d3bdc45a05ac39cfe318326cd5a83e294153a114c84fd01e2dc8ac:1

value
4895850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f659da45d968350200682285c25e63c0078859 OP_EQUAL
address
34hJfSzawTBnUtorYTi9f399T3GoNto5ks
transaction
73e589e8b5d3bdc45a05ac39cfe318326cd5a83e294153a114c84fd01e2dc8ac
spent
true